According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 7 reports of Rash have been filed in association with GONADOTROPHIN, CHORIONIC (Novarel). This represents 1.8% of all adverse event reports for GONADOTROPHIN, CHORIONIC.

How Dangerous Is Rash From GONADOTROPHIN, CHORIONIC?
Of the 7 reports, 2 (28.6%) required hospitalization, and 2 (28.6%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Rash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Rash is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for GONADOTROPHIN, CHORIONIC.
